Output 84aa68619ec7c9917ff678d220515d705f2a94e97bb61caf7c126e9092360b64:7

value
145489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ac62e95a11854b4b5816b83b283dfbb2254a9019 OP_EQUAL
address
3HQWe2pczGQC3iaGXfWxBeHVdE5xAD83if
transaction
84aa68619ec7c9917ff678d220515d705f2a94e97bb61caf7c126e9092360b64
confirmations
289455
spent
true